  • FirePro V4900 has 114% more power consumption, than Radeon Pro 450.
  • FirePro V4900 is connected by PCIe 2.0 x16, and Radeon Pro 450 uses PCIe 3.0 x8 interface.
  • Radeon Pro 450 has 1 GB more memory, than FirePro V4900.
  • FirePro V4900 is used in Desktops, and Radeon Pro 450 - in Mobile workstations.
  • FirePro V4900 is build with TeraScale 2 architecture, and Radeon Pro 450 - with Polaris.
  • Both graphics cards have the same core clock speed.
  • FirePro V4900 is manufactured by 40 nm process technology, and Radeon Pro 450 - by 14 nm process technology.
  • Memory clock speed of Radeon Pro 450 is 1080 MHz higher, than FirePro V4900.
